Jun 18, 2020 · In this dataset we present two maps that estimate the location and population served by domestic wells in the contiguous United States. The first methodology, called the Block Group Method or BGM, builds upon the original block-group data from the 1990 census (the last time the U.S. Census queried the population regarding their source of water) by incorporating higher resolution census block data.

The High Plains Aquifer Atlas, compiled by the Kansas Geological Survey, features more than 70 maps—several animated or interactive—that can be used to investigate such timely topics as changes in groundwater levels and availability of groundwater over time, water use, water rights, and the region's climate conditions.
